I have an ES chart running the Market depth historical graph, set to minimum size of 250. I have tried to add a study price overlay, from that chart and study, to a DOM so that when orders over 250 hit the DOM, there is a visual reference of that order that is noticeable. I have changed the settings but cannot get anything to show up on the DOM. If this study will not print on the DOM, is there a setting on the DOM, or other study that will change the color or otherwise highlight large orders on the DOM? Thanks.

There is not a way to do what you are wanting. You can not overlay the Market Depth Historical Graph in general, let alone to a Trading DOM, and we do not have another way to highlight a particular market depth that is over a certain level.
